Infrared sauna is an improvement over conventional form of sauna. Let’s discuss what is Infrared? Far Infrared Ray is a safe form of naturally occurring energy that heats the objects through direct light conversion. It is a narrow band of energy within 5 to 15 micron levels. It travels two to three inches in the body to increase blood circulation and repair the damaged tissues. Infrared rays are not the harmful ultraviolet radiations.
Infrared sauna uses a ceramic heater to produce infrared heat which is invisible. This heat is similar to the heat emitted by the sun and our bodies. Infrared sauna uses 80% of the energy to heat the body and the rest to heat the air.
The temperature inside a infrared sauna is between 100 F and 150 F. A person can remain for a longer time inside an infrared sauna and can take advantages of its therapeutic benefits. An infrared sauna only heats the body and not the air.
As compared to conventional sauna infrared sauna provides a deeper tissue penetration, lower electricity bill and doe not produces extremely hot and harmful air of conventional sauna. Infra-red sauna can be used by all people of all age levels. Traditional saunas are more likely to promote the growth of bacteria in the humid air.
